FOUR REASONS                                              TO CHOOSE
                                                                        GRUNDTVIG INTERNATIONAL
                                                                        SECONDARY SCHOOL








                1                UNIQUE PHILOSOPHY



                        Ours school is founded on our rich tradition and the educational philosophy of Bishop
                        NFS Grundtvig of Denmark (1783-1872) which has inspired schools in other parts of
                        the world, including the USA. It was extolled by then US President Barack Obama at
                        the 2016 Nordic State Dinner. Grundtvig's work “ended up having a ripple effect on the
                        civil rights movement,” Obama said, adding he “might not be standing here” were it not
                        for Grundtvig”s teaching.




              2         Our students have repeatedly achieved one of the best WAEC results in Nigeria. Our
                              ACADEMIC EXCELLENCE




                        school has been honoured several times with Platinum Awards for Excellence for being
                        among the top ten performing schools in WAEC examinations in the country. Our
                        school also received in 2018 the British Council's “Top in Nigeria” Outstanding
                        Cambridge Learner Award for producing the top student in English Language in the
                        country in Cambridge International Examination.
